About this cruise

Sometimes you just need a few days out of your routine. This one sails from Tampa on July 27, 2026, spends 5 nights visiting Costa Maya and Cozumel, and gets you back before anyone really notices you were gone. The sea days at each end give the whole trip a natural arc: build-up, exploration, cool-down. Rum punch at the beach bar, snorkelling off the dock, sunsets that are genuinely worth staring at. Costa Maya stands out. It's Mexico's quieter Caribbean escape among Mayan ruins. Roughly 10 hours ashore per stop. No need to rush. You won't go hungry on Radiance Of The Seas. 2 restaurants come with the fare, plus 8 more when you feel like treating yourself. And July means long, warm days. Good for the ports, good for the pool. All in all, it's a solid trip.
